Top 10 Free Web Hosting Companies for Your Website in 2023

free web hosting

If you want to start a blog or new website but you have no money to buy web hosting, what should you do? Don’t worry, we have the best option for you. We will give you information about the 10 free web hosting companies in 2023, where you can host a website for absolutely free.

Why to choose Free Web Hosting?

Yes, of course, you may be amazed to know that there are many such free hosting companies available on the Internet which have been providing free website hosting services for WordPress websites. If you are also looking for a similar website, then you are at the right place.

000Webhost free hosting

You can host your website anytime at no cost. Just you need knowledge of how to make a website, and that’s it. You can create an account and host it online. No need to pay a single penny for it, It is absolutely free. Blogger and Wix are also available for free, but most webmasters are not interested in them.

Also Read: How to apply for the UK Seasonal Work Visa for free from Online

But free hosting may have some limitations and TOS with free hosting service may be not suitable if your website is gaining traffic and is more popular. But for a fresh new website, free hosting can be a good start.

Here are 10 free web hosting companies that may be best suitable for you.

1. 000WebHost:

000WebHost offers a free hosting service for everyone but with limitations of services. Minimal service is available with free hosting. But if you are starting a new website or blog, it may be suitable. If you go for free, you can host 1 website and get disk space of 300Mb only, you will get bandwidth up to 3GB per month. No email account or 24/7 support is available. Here are the services you get with free 000WebHosting.

  • 1 Website
  • 300 MB Disk Space
  • Limited Bandwidth (3 GB)
  • Cloudflare Protected Nameservers

000WebHost is powered by the popular hosting company Hostinger. Hostinger offers free website hosting through 000WebHost. It offers a variety of features in free and paid plans, if you are not satisfied free plan and want to upgrade, you can do it any time.

Click here to go 000WebHost

2. x10Hosting:

Here is another free WordPress Hosting service available with x10Hosting, if you are looking for the free. Compared to the 000WebHost, x10Hosting is slightly better with extra features. x10Hosting offers up to 3 domain hosting with 500MB disk space and a self and community support system.

free web hosting in 2023

You can access hosting with the DirectAdmin control panel with 2 databases and 3 email addresses for your website.

  • Cost: Always Free
  • Domains: Up to 3
  • Disk Space: 500MB Initial (Free Upgrades)
  • Databases: 2
  • Control Panel: DirectAdmin
  • Email Addresses: 3
  • Support: Self and Community Support

It also offers paid plan if you are not satisfied with a free one, paid plan starts from $3.95/month. You can upgrade to the paid plan anytime. You will get more services and flexibility on the premium paid plan.

Click here to go x10Hosting

3. InfinityFree:

InfinityFree is one of the best free web hosting companies available on the internet. It offers multiple services compared to the other free hosting companies. You can get 5GB disk space, unlimited bandwidth, free domain names, free SSL for all domains, free DNS service and other many facilities. Simply you can register and start your website for free.

See what you get in a free hosting account with InfinityFree.

  • 5 GB Disk Space
  • Unlimited Hosted Domains
  • Unlimited Bandwidth
  • Free Subdomain Names
  • Free SSL on all your domains
  • Free DNS Service
  • No E-mail Accounts
  • 1 FTP Account
  • Limited Server Power
  • 50,000 Daily Hits

InfinityFree also offers premium hosting with a paid plan. The premium plan starts from $3.99 per month if you are not satisfied with the free and want to upgrade, you can do it any time.

Click here to go InfinityFree

4. FreeHosting:

FreeHosting is another company that provides absolutely free web hosting services with all features and tools. Simply anyone can signup for a new account and create a website in minutes. It allows you the tools and resources you need for creating all kinds of websites. Free hosting is valid for the entire lifetime of your domain.

  • 10GB storage
  • 1 Hosted website
  • 100% free hosting for a lifetime.
  • Unmetered bandwidth
  • Hosting for your own domain name
  • Linux / Apache / PHP / MySQL
  • One-time billed addons

Not always free hosting can meet your website requirements, for faster servers, Multi-site hosting and premium features you need to upgrade to paid hosting, which gives you more flexibility. It also offers a premium plan at $7.99 per month.

Click here to go FreeHosting

5. ByetHost:

If you are starting a new website or blog ByetHost free hosting may be suitable for you. For a small businesses to powerful dynamic websites, ByetHosting offers free hosting for you at the right price… $0.00!

x10hosting for free

Let’s know, about the features. It offers 1GB disk space, 50GB monthly data transfer, a Control panel, an FTP account and file manager, an Addon domain, Parked Domains, Sub-Domains and Free tech support.

  • 1000 MB Disk Space
  • 50 GB monthly transfer
  • FTP account and File Manager
  • Control Panel
  • MySQL databases & PHP Support
  • Free tech support
  • Addon domain, Parked Domains, Sub-Domains
  • Free Community Access (Forums)
  • Clustered Servers
  • No ads!

If you need more features then we suggest upgrading to the premium plan. Premium hosting starts at $4.99 / Month with many additional features.

Click here to go ByetHost

6. AwardSpace:

In the list of free web hosting companies here is another one. AwardSpace is offering free web hosting with 1000MB disk space, 99.9% uptime, 5GB bandwidth, 24/7 support and instant account activation. All these features are awesome and the best to start for a new blog or website. See the features below of what you get with a free hosting plan.

  • 99.9% UPTIME
  • 24/7 SUPPORT
  • 100% AD-FREE

As always AwardSpace also offers many other premium plans for more advanced websites. You can start with shared hosting at $0.25 per month and upgrade anytime.

Click here to go AwardSpace

7. FreeHostia:

Freehostia offers a wide variety of web hosting services, from free hosting accounts all the way to VPS and dedicated servers. If you want free hosting from FreeHostia go and signup for a new account.

It will allow you to create a professional-looking website for FREE. Get 5 domains hosted, disk space of 250MB, and monthly traffic of up to 6GB for free. Also, you get a 1-Click Applications Installer and install Joomla, WordPress or many other free web applications with free hosting.

  • 5 Hosted Domain(s)
  •  250MB Disk Space
  •  6GB Monthly Traffic
  •  3 E-mail Accounts
  •  1 MySQL v.5 Databases
  •  10MB MySQL Storage

If you feel it is not enough for your website it offers Private servers to a dedicated server at a reasonable price. Virtual Private Servers (VPS) are started from $6.00 per month.

Click here to go FreeHostia

8. FreeHostingNoAds:

FreeHostingNoAds is one of the hosting companies that is providing free web space for websites with free app installers. You can install any app easily in 1 click installer. It offers 1GB of disk space, 5GB of Bandwidth, Fast servers, FTP & File Manager with instant activation. The best thing is it promises 99.9% uptime and Instant Activation.

See in the list below what you get with free hosting services in FreeHostingNoAds.

  • 1GB Web Space
  • 5GB Bandwidth
  • FTP & File Manager
  • Fast Servers
  • Free App Installer
  • Instant Activation
  • No Forced Ads
  • Free Email Address
  • 99.9% Uptime

If you think to upgrade to a premium plan, it offers a very cheap price. Premium web hosting is available for only $0.5 per month.

9. 5GBClub:

5GBClub is a leading free web hosting provider that allows you 5GB of disk space for free. It has a bunch of features including an all-in-one hosting platform that helps you create your own site easily, whether you are starting an e-commerce site, a WordPress blog, or a typical website.

It also offers all the major features such as MySQL database, PHP ability, FTP account, email and more, unlike other premium hosting providers.

See below, what 5GBClub is offering with free hosting

  • Price: $0.00 /Month
  • Monthly Bandwidth: 100 GB
  • Web Disk Space: 5 GB
  • Addon Domains: 5
  • Subdomains: 5
  • FTP account: 1
  • Free Domain:
  • SiteBuilder: Yes
  • Email accounts: Available
  • Security features: Available

Once your website grows up, you may need to upgrade to a premium plan, if you need it 5GBClub offers paid plan too. It offers shared hosting, business hosting, WHM Reseller, VPS and dedicated servers. You can upgrade to the premium plan according to your need. 5GBClub shared hosting starts at $19.99/year.

Click here to go 5GBClub

10. GitLab:

GitLab is another free hosting service provider on our list. GitLab offers free hosting with essential features for individual users at $0 per month. Anyone can create an account and start a website instantly with 5GB storage, and 10GB data transfer bandwidth per month.

See what GitLab offers free of cost.

  • Price: $0/month
  • 5GB storage
  • 10GB transfer per month
  • 400 CI/CD minutes per month
  • 5 users per namespace

GitLab also offers premium hosting services, starting from $19 per month.

Click here to go to GitLab

What do we suggest, Free or Paid?

If your website has a good amount of traffic or is nicely popular, don’t go for free hosting. Buy cloud hosting from the best Webhosting company so that it never goes downtime. There are hundreds of companies available in the market which provides shared hosting, cloud hosting, virtual private server (VPS), and dedicated server hosting according to your needs.

Among them, we suggest you go for Bluehost, Host gator, Godaddy, Hostinger, Siteground, Inmotion, and A2 hosting which are the best ones. By paying just a few dollars you can purchase web hosting for your website. You can start with shared hosting and upgrade according to your need and budget.

Paid hosting services allow you more control and reliability for your website. You will get more reliability on uptime, security, and support when you need it. If your website is growing or gaining popularity we suggest upgrading to paid hosting plans so that your website will get more speed and flexibility.


Free hosting can be a good option for individuals but it is not suitable for everyone. It comes with a lot of limitations. If you are starting a fresh new blog or website and don’t want to invest money, then it is the best option for you. Even if you are comfortable with fewer features and are willing to accept the limitations, you can go for Free Hosting services. However, it may not be the best choice if your website is gaining popularity and traffic day by day. Free hosting also tends to be slower and less reliable so we don’t recommend using free hosting for advanced users or businesses that requires more control and reliability.

Leave a Reply

Your email address will not be published. Required fields are marked *